Learning to play the Drums is fun and is not really difficult as opposed to pitched instruments that will require you to hit the right note. It may not be very difficult but it is not a piece of cake either.

Playing in "time" is very important in Drum-playing. It is the most essential thing that a student should develop. The drummer is the time-keeper of a band, so don’t be late (pun intended).

Along with time, "coordination" and "independence" among your limbs are as important. We have developed an instruction wherein the elements of time, coordination and independence shall be practiced and eventually mastered.
